Output f66ba76a6531b745dc9a14cdd8b4a8b931d4ba03aaf9759018503ac68d5ead4a:0

value
6107939
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cdb98412334f34668c5e57818bbb009c2efe778b OP_EQUAL
address
3LSngjsE8urGPxAnHU3yPHFBVtEbq3TQK6
transaction
f66ba76a6531b745dc9a14cdd8b4a8b931d4ba03aaf9759018503ac68d5ead4a
spent
true